Patricia's diary refers to Three Mothers: Mother Suspiriorum (mother of sighs), Mother Tenebrarum (mother of darkness) and Mother Lacrimarum (mother of tears). These are the three witches from Dario Argento's "Three Mothers" trilogy, with each witch appearing in an installment (Suspiriorum in the original Suspiria (1977); Tenebrarum in Inferno (1980), and Lacrimarum in La terza madre (2007)). The masks seen in Susie's nightmares were originally going to play a part in the narrative: during the black sabbath scene, three women would be seen wearing masks, apparently representing the Three Mothers referenced in Patricia's diary. The woman wearing the mask representing Mother Suspiriorum, would take it off and hand it to Susie after she revealed herself as the true mother. You can still see remnants of this concept in the form of three long dresses made of human hair in the black sabbath scene.
